Transaction 331ece0277b71960e7104999ddde4839e31d7a4e3750aff35d70759c8862c616

1 Input
1 Outputs
  • 331ece0277b71960e7104999ddde4839e31d7a4e3750aff35d70759c8862c616:0
  • value  3484
    address  36mXiUwaHfYvNwd9yQtmyDgRCuW48N6oHg